Recipe:
To prepare the syrup, you will need:
– 1 cup of sugar
– 1 cup of water
– 1 packet of dried or fresh thyme- Optionally, grated ginger root to enhance the effect
Preparation:
1. Place the sugar in a pot and cover it with water.
2. Add the thyme and cook for about 20 minutes, stirring occasionally to thoroughly dissolve the sugar.
3. Remove the pot from the heat and add any optional ingredients like grated ginger root.
4. Mix thoroughly and let the mixture cool.
5. Strain the cooled syrup through a sieve or cheesecloth.
6. Transfer the resulting syrup to a dark bottle and store it in the refrigerator.
7. Serve 1 teaspoon of the syrup 3 to 4 times a day.
